The new version released by Image Entertainment is simply the best you're going to get on this film. The image quality is excellent, a few lines & scratches here and there, but much, much better than the old worn and edited prints that have been circulating for who knows how long. The first scene you see is newly restored, giving a look at Gladys and Malone and why she won't marry him (in the old version we never saw this, instead it started out at the London Record Journal office). And there is so much more, expanding on scenes, scenes I had no idea about, and the soundtrack by the Alloy Orchestra is superb. A truly great experience, finally an acceptable version.
